In the two years since these renderings first appeared, not much has been going up on the site of the proposed Lakeside Center project in Prospect Park?except for the price tag. The cost of the Tod Williams Billie Tsien Architects-designed facility is now estimated to be around $70 million, up from the original $50 million. And even though not all of the money has come in yet, according to the Brooklyn Paper, local politicians felt yesterday was as good a time as any to break out the ceremonial shovels. Eventually, a 26,000-square-foot building will stand on the site, with indoor and outdoor skating rinks. Hey, ice skating rinks are hot right now.
